Description
The role of the Legal Assistant (Title Department) is to ensure the timely and accurate processing of new and existing title orders, uploading to client system, and completing relevant steps in firm’s internal case management system and client’s system. The ideal candidate for this position will possess foreclosure experience, especially in the area of title. This is a vital role in our company and the ideal candidate will have to be well organized, possess a keen attention to detail, be a self -starter with excellent time management skills, and have excellent communication and follow up skills.
Duties & Responsibilities
- Ability to work in a high-volume environment while maintaining accuracy.
- Proficient use of the firm’s internal case management system.
- Ordering and tracking of all title orders, new and updated titles.
- Ensure all firm, client and court mandated deadlines are met.
- Appropriately maintain and process sensitive and confidential information.
- Will perform other duties and responsibilities as needed.
This job does not require the exercise of supervisory responsibilities.
Education & Work Experience
- Associates or Bachelor’s Degree preferred but not required
- At least one year of work experience in a law firm environment
- Knowledge of title process is a plus
- Must possess strong written and verbal communication skills;
- Experience in a law firm is preferred;
- Proficiency with excel and other Microsoft products;
- BKFS, Vendorscape, Claifire, and TEMPO experience preferred, but not required;
- Knowledge of the judicial foreclosure process;
- Ability to manage and prioritize multiple projects;
- Overall good attitude and willingness to adapt to change;
- Must possess good organizational skills;
- Identifies and resolves problems in a timely manner;
- Balances team and individual responsibilities;
- Contributes to building a positive team spirit;
- Demonstrates accuracy and thoroughness;
- Looks for ways to improve and promote quality;
- Must be analytical and have good problem solving skills;
